谈fread fwrite

今天我们就认识下C语言中重要的两个函数,这样以便我们在今后的学习中能更好的对这些函数进行更加深刻的了解。简单的就先介绍下这些函数的一些最简单的用法。

函数fread(buffer,size,count,fp);用来读入一个数据块;

函数fwrite(buffer,size,count,fp);用来写入一个数据块;

(1)参数说明:buffer是一个指针,对fread来说,它是读入数据的存放地址,对fwrite来说,是要输出数据的地址。

(2)size:要读写的字节数。

(3)count:要进行读写多少个size字节的数据项。

(4)fp:文件型指针。

举例:

1、fread(&id,1,10,f)就是把f里面的值读入到id里面,每次读一个字节,一共读十次,或者把id里面的值读完,不到十次也会停止的。

fwrite(&id,1,10,f)就是把id里面的值写入到f里面,每次读一个字节,一共读10次或是fwrite(&id,1,10,f)就是把id里面的值写到f中,每次写10个字节,一共写1次。

相关的代码我会在以后的学习中会整理出来的。


评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值